#include "volumepopupbutton.h"
#include "slider.h"
#include <kdebug.h>
#include <KLocale>
#include <KVBox>
#include <KIcon>
#include <QAction>
#include <QLabel>
#include <QMenu>
#include <QToolBar>
#include <QWheelEvent>
#include <QWidgetAction>
#include "playermanager.h"
//#include "juk.h"
VolumePopupButton::VolumePopupButton( QWidget * parent, PlayerManager *mgr ) :
QToolButton( parent ),
m_prevVolume(0.0),
m_curVolume(0.0),
player(mgr)
{
//create the volume popup
m_volumeMenu = new QMenu( this );
KVBox *mainBox = new KVBox( this );
m_volumeLabel= new QLabel( mainBox );
m_volumeLabel->setAlignment( Qt::AlignHCenter );
KHBox *sliderBox = new KHBox( mainBox );
m_volumeSlider = new VolumeSlider( 100, sliderBox, false );
m_volumeSlider->setFixedHeight( 170 );
mainBox->setMargin( 0 );
mainBox->setSpacing( 0 );
sliderBox->setSpacing( 0 );
sliderBox->setMargin( 0 );
mainBox->setSizePolicy( QSizePolicy::MinimumExpanding, QSizePolicy::Fixed );
sliderBox->setSizePolicy( QSizePolicy::MinimumExpanding, QSizePolicy::Fixed );
QWidgetAction *sliderActionWidget = new QWidgetAction( this );
sliderActionWidget->setDefaultWidget( mainBox );
// volumeChanged is a customSignal, is not emited by setValue()
connect( m_volumeSlider, SIGNAL(volumeChanged(float)), player, SLOT(setVolume(float)) );
QToolBar *muteBar = new QToolBar( QString(), mainBox );
muteBar->setContentsMargins( 0, 0, 0, 0 );
muteBar->setIconSize( QSize( 16, 16 ) );
// our popup's mute-toggle button
m_muteAction = new QAction( KIcon( "audio-volume-muted" ), QString(), muteBar );
m_muteAction->setToolTip( i18n( "Mute/Unmute" ) );
connect( m_muteAction, SIGNAL(triggered(bool)), this, SLOT(slotToggleMute(bool)) );
connect( player, SIGNAL(mutedChanged(bool)), this, SLOT(slotMuteStateChanged(bool)) );
m_volumeMenu->addAction( sliderActionWidget );
muteBar->addAction( m_muteAction );
/* set icon and label to match create state of AudioOutput, as the
* desired volume value is not available yet (because the player
* object is not set up yet.) Someone must call PlayerManager::setVolume()
* later.
*/
slotVolumeChanged( 1.0 );
// let player notify us when volume changes
connect( player, SIGNAL(volumeChanged(float)), this, SLOT(slotVolumeChanged(float)) );
}
/* update our widgets using current volume from PlayerManager. Generally
* not necessary to call this.
*/
void VolumePopupButton::refresh()
{
kDebug() << "called";
slotVolumeChanged( player->volume() );
}
/* user has clicked our popup's mute-toggle button.
* For mute method, we don't use the Player's Mute feature, but instead
* mimic MPlayer's toggle-to-zero behavior.
*/
void VolumePopupButton::slotToggleMute(bool) {
if (m_curVolume < 0.01) {
player->setVolume( m_prevVolume );
} else {
player->setVolume( 0.0 );
}
}
/* called by the player when someone has changed the volume. Update
* all our widgets, but do NOT change player volume from this method.
* The Player is already set to new volume value when this is called.
* @param newVolume has range 0.0 - 1.0.
*/
void VolumePopupButton::slotVolumeChanged( float newVolume )
{
//kDebug() << "newVolume is " << newVolume;
bool isMuted = player->muted() || newVolume < 0.01;
// update icon for our toolbar button
if ( isMuted )
setIcon( KIcon( "audio-volume-muted" ) );
else if ( newVolume < 0.34 )
setIcon( KIcon( "audio-volume-low" ) );
else if ( newVolume < 0.67 )
setIcon( KIcon( "audio-volume-medium" ) );
else
setIcon( KIcon( "audio-volume-high" ) );
m_volumeLabel->setText( i18n( "%1%" , int( newVolume * 100 ) ) );
// only update if user not dragging it's slider
if (!m_volumeSlider->isSliderDown()) {
// emits valueChanged() but not volumeChanged()
m_volumeSlider->setValue( newVolume * 100 );
}
// mimic MPlayer's auto-unmute behavior
if ( player->muted() && newVolume >= 0.01 ) {
player->setMuted(false);
}
// tooltip for toolbar button
const KLocalizedString tip = ki18n( "Volume: %1%" );
this->setToolTip( tip.subs( int( 100 * newVolume ) ).toString() );
m_prevVolume = m_curVolume;
m_curVolume = newVolume;
}
/* called by the player when some external method has changed the mute
* state. Update our widgets, but do not try to change player state from
* here.
*/
void
VolumePopupButton::slotMuteStateChanged( bool muted )
{
Q_UNUSED(muted)
// update our toolbar icon based on player's current volume level
slotVolumeChanged( player->volume() );
}
void
VolumePopupButton::mouseReleaseEvent( QMouseEvent * event )
{
if( event->button() == Qt::LeftButton )
{
if ( m_volumeMenu->isVisible() )
m_volumeMenu->hide();
else
{
const QPoint pos( 0, height() );
m_volumeMenu->exec( mapToGlobal( pos ) );
}
}
QToolButton::mouseReleaseEvent( event );
}
void
VolumePopupButton::wheelEvent( QWheelEvent * event )
{
event->accept();
float volume = qBound( 0.0f, player->volume() + float( event->delta() ) / 4000.0f, 1.0f );
player->setVolume( volume );
}
